Dental Examinations

Dental examinations are essential when it comes to maintaining good oral health and well being.  Since most oral health problems are preventable, it’s important to visit your dentist for regular checkups and x-rays. Early detection and intervention is not only less damaging to your teeth but it can also help keep the treatment options simple and more affordable.

During the dental examination we will screen you for gum disease by taking measurements of your gums and recording the amount of plaque build up on your teeth and determine whether your gums bleed or not.

We check all your teeth visually for tooth decay paying particular attention around existing restorations like fillings, crowns and any bridge work you may have.

We may take dental x-rays to evaluate areas that aren’t visible to the naked eye. We will assess you for bone loss, periodontal disease, tooth decay and other oral conditions that may be present, but cause no painful symptoms.

In order to treat you safely we will always ask you about your general medical health and life style factors. Whist cancers in your mouth are quite rare we will always check for any abnormalities and discuss with you any concerns you may have.

It’s important during this examination that you ask any questions and discuss any concerns that you may have. It’s a good opportunity to mention any cosmetic treatments like implants, veneers, orthodontic straightening or whitening of your teeth that you may be interested in.

Our dental therapists will also review your diet, brushing and flossing techniques and help and advise you if any improvements may be beneficial.
